Free drinks 24/7 and endless goodies: US athlete Timothy Lam gives inside look at Olympic village What’s it like to be an Olympic athlete? NextShark spoke with Timothy Lam, who represented the U.S. in the men’s singles badminton in Tokyo to find out. Lam, 23, was born in Hong Kong and raised in Mountain View, California. His journey into badminton began at the early age of 6. While Lam always dreamed of joining the Olympics, he had no concrete plans to pursue it until he won the U19 singles at the 2014 Junior Pan American Games. He was a 17-year-old student at Los Altos High School. ....

The pandemic pushed the student-parent balancing act to a new level, compounded by the chaos, stress and forced isolation brought upon by the unfolding health crisis and shelter-in-place restrictions. As a new school year is set to begin amid the pandemic, parents in college continue to struggle with how to juggle their classwork and their children’s schooling as the Covid-19 delta variant raises new questions about health and safety, as well as remote learning. In March, researchers from UC Davis’ Wheelhouse Center for Community College Leadership and Research released a comprehensive study that offered rare insights into the lives of students who are also parents. By examining financial aid applications in 2018, the authors of the research found that out of 1.5 million applicants in California, about 202,000 of them were parents. The study also found that 3 out of 4 student-parents are women, with an average age of 34. EdSource interviewed seven student-parents about ....
